About
Joost J. Nuyttens is a radiation oncologist and clinical researcher whose work has fundamentally shaped the application of robotic radiosurgery and stereotactic body radiotherapy (SBRT) across a wide range of tumor sites. His research is centered on CyberKnife-based image-guided radiotherapy, with particular focus on treatment precision, delivery efficiency, and expanded clinical applications for challenging anatomical locations including the lung, pancreas, and abdominopelvic region. Among his most influential contributions is his foundational work describing the CyberKnife system for lung cancer treatment, which has accumulated 64 citations and remains a key reference for clinicians adopting this technology. His pioneering use of endovascular coils as fiducial markers for real-time tumor tracking (40 citations) demonstrated innovative thinking in motion management, while his technical studies on collimator optimization (38 citations) and variable circular collimators (31 citations) have meaningfully improved treatment efficiency. His 2017 integration of CT-on-rails with the CyberKnife for pancreatic SBRT (33 citations) represents a significant advance in adaptive radiotherapy. Nuyttens consistently bridges physics, technology, and clinical outcomes, addressing toxicity concerns and expanding robotic SBRT to oligometastatic disease. His body of work reflects a career dedicated to making precision radiotherapy safer, faster, and more widely accessible.
